Ignore: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/generic/include/proc/task.h

    r9e87562 rb7fd2a0  
    5858#include <udebug/udebug.h>
    5959#include <mm/as.h>
     60#include <abi/proc/task.h>
    6061#include <abi/sysinfo.h>
    6162#include <arch.h>
     
    156157extern void task_release(task_t *);
    157158extern task_t *task_find_by_id(task_id_t);
    158 extern int task_kill(task_id_t);
     159extern errno_t task_kill(task_id_t);
    159160extern void task_kill_self(bool) __attribute__((noreturn));
    160161extern void task_get_accounting(task_t *, uint64_t *, uint64_t *);
     
    173174
    174175#ifdef __32_BITS__
    175 extern sysarg_t sys_task_get_id(sysarg64_t *);
     176extern sys_errno_t sys_task_get_id(sysarg64_t *);
    176177#endif
    177178
     
    180181#endif
    181182
    182 extern sysarg_t sys_task_set_name(const char *, size_t);
    183 extern sysarg_t sys_task_kill(task_id_t *);
    184 extern sysarg_t sys_task_exit(sysarg_t);
     183extern sys_errno_t sys_task_set_name(const char *, size_t);
     184extern sys_errno_t sys_task_kill(task_id_t *);
     185extern sys_errno_t sys_task_exit(sysarg_t);
    185186
    186187#endif
Note: See TracChangeset for help on using the changeset viewer.